GeV gamma ray is an important observation target of DArk Matter Particle
Explorer (DAMPE) for indirect dark matter searching and high energy
astrophysics. We present in this work a set of accurate instrument response
functions of DAMPE (DmpIRFs) including the effective area, point-spread
function and energy dispersion that are crucial for the gamma-ray data analysis
based on the high statistics simulation data. A dedicated software named DmpST
is developed to facilitate the scientific analyses of DAMPE gamma-ray data.
Considering the limited number of photons and the angular resolution of DAMPE,
the maximum likelihood method is adopted in the DmpST to better disentangle
different source components. The basic mathematics and the framework regarding
